
Why DynaMAP™
DynaMAP™ overcomes limitations and shortcomings of Next Generation Sequencing (NGS) in microbiome analysis. To deliver on this promise, DynaMAP™ uses optical mapping to capture strain - specific signatures from native single DNA molecules, without amplification or library preparation. The outcome is unbiased, high-resolution microbiome profiles in just a couple of hours from sample to result.
Metagenomics analyses usually involve choosing between 16S and shotgun sequencing, causing difficult trade - offs between depths of insight, time to result and cost per sample.
Traditional microbiome analysis through sequencing contain significant biases depending on the method. The decisions you have to make along the sequencing workflow may be introducing variables into the analysis that may critically impact your research result. While bioinformatics standardization methods exist to limit bias, numerous sources of bias remain in sequencing workflows such as the error - prone library preparation process or short-reads assembly.
